What are the hobbies of Greasers?

Greasers are individuals who drive motorcycles, bicycles, and some older automobiles and trucks. They often perform regular maintenance on their vehicles to enhance their speed and power. While some engage in competitive racing, they are more frequently observed engaged in leisurely driving activities within their communities.

Which artist did the greasers like most?

The genre of rock ‘n roll exerted a considerable influence on the Greasers, who were inspired by artists such as Elvis Presley, Eddie Cochran, and Johnny Burnette.
